Use the drop-down menus to complete the proof. Given that w ∥ x and y is a transversal, we know that ∠1 ≅∠5 by the . Therefore,
ololo11 [35]

Answer:

From the graph attached, we know that \angle 1 \cong \angle 5 by the corresponding angle theorem, this theorem is about all angles that derive form the intersection of one transversal line with a pair of parallels. Specifically, corresponding angles are those which are placed at the same side of the transversal, one interior to parallels, one exterior to parallels, like \angle 1 and \angle 5.

We also know that, by definition of linear pair postulate, \angle 3 and \angle 1 are linear pair. Linear pair postulate is a math concept that defines two angles that are adjacent and for a straight angle, which is equal to 180°.

They are supplementary by the definition of supplementary angles. This definition states that angles which sum 180° are supplementary, and we found that \angle 3 and \angle 1 together are 180°, because they are on a straight angle. That is, m \angle 3 + m \angle 1 = 180\°

If we substitute \angle 5 for \angle 1, we have m \angle 3 + m \angle 5 = 180\°, which means that \angle 3 and \angle 5 are also supplementary by definition.
